5 excuses stopping you from ditching your credit card in 2022 (and why they’re just plain wrong)

January 27, 2022 by Justin

Struggling to ditch the plastic in the new year? We get it – there are lots of tempting reasons that you think you need to keep your credit card around. But how much of those reasons are actually true? 

Let’s tackle the top five myths holding you back from getting rid of your credit card, and discover why banishing the credit card is the best financial move you can make this year. 

I need it for emergencies

Credit cards are a terrible emergency fund. With sky-interest rates and credit limits, you’re much better off scraping together a few dollars each month to build an emergency fund, rather than counting on your credit card to get you out of a bind. Even a fund of $1,000 can be helpful when a surprise expense arises! 

I can’t build credit without it 

Want to know the dirty little secret about credit? You. Don’t. Need. It. Credit just measures how you’re handling the debt you have – not how much money you have in the bank, or how much you’re making in your current job. 

The rewards and cashback are too good to pass up 

Sure, it may seem like free money – but how much are you spending to get those rewards. Spending money to get money is never a good idea. Plus, the extra fees you pay for elite cards with fancy rewards can set you back hundreds of dollars that you could just keep for yourself. 

I can’t pay for my basic expenses without one

Let’s stop for a second. If you can’t pay for basic expenses, it’s time to take a look at where your hard-earned money is going any month. If it’s not to your expenses, it’s probably paying off your debt – and that mountain is only going to grow if you don’t cut yourself off from your credit card as soon as possible. 

I pay it off every month – so what’s the harm? 

It’s tempting to think that credit card debt isn’t a problem when you’re paying off the balance. But all it takes is a month or two of missed payments, and suddenly you’re paying interest on a debt you never intended to have. If you’ve got the funds to afford your expenses in the first place, let’s just cut out the middleman and pay for things right from the start!
